About Still Middle School

Still Middle School serves 678 students in grades 6-8 in Aurora, Illinois, offering a solid educational foundation with a student-teacher ratio of 13:1 and 52 full-time equivalent teachers. The school earns a strong MySchoolScout rating of 7.3 out of 10 and ranks #652 out of 3,819 Illinois schools, placing it in the 83rd percentile statewide. With an academic score of 8.2 out of 10, Still Middle School demonstrates consistent performance, though reading and language arts skills show room for continued growth with 43% of students scoring proficient or above across grade levels.

The school sits in a well-established suburban community where families value education, reflected in the neighborhood's demographics with 48% of residents holding bachelor's degrees or higher. The area's median household income of $92,760 and relatively low poverty rate of 8.8% create a stable environment that supports student learning and family engagement. Located on Meadowridge Drive in this large suburban setting, Still Middle School serves a diverse student body in a community characterized by strong educational attainment and economic stability, providing students with both academic opportunities and the advantages of a supportive residential neighborhood.

Community Profile

The community surrounding Still Middle School has a median household income of $98,249. It is a well-educated community where 50% of adults hold a bachelor's degree or higher. The median home value in the area is $272,800, with a median rent of $1,861/month. The local poverty rate of 8.0% is relatively low. The average commute for residents is 32 minutes.
